PS WAGUNDA MEETS SYSTEM IMPLEMENTATION TEAM IN PREPARATION FOR e-GP PHASE TWO ROLL-OUT
The Principal Secretary for Public Investments and Assets Management Mr. Cyrell Wagunda today met the Electronic Government Procurement (e-GP) System implementation team comprising officials from the State Department as well as system developers at Treasury Building.
During the follow-up meeting arising from a similar one held last week, the PS outlined the importance of the System phase two roll-out in enabling government agencies conduct procurement activities electronically thus improving transparency, and accountability in the public sector.
He urged the team to expedite the e-GP phase two rollout to enable procuring entities prepare their annual procurement plans on the System.
He reiterated that this step will help procuring entities achieve faster procurement cycles, shorter delivery period and enhanced efficiency in government procurement.
The PS also called for deepened collaboration among the teams with a results-oriented approach for consistency in achieving set objectives.
